When you earn an elemental mastery, a message appears saying, "Elemental Master! You finished your opponent with all your HP's, your reward has been increased" [sic]. There are two mistakes in this: First, "HP's" should be "HPs" because it is plural, not possessive. (Note: A similar error is common when referring to years—"1900's" is incorrect; use "1900s".) Second, the comma after "HP's" should be a semicolon because it is connecting two independent clauses.
